Tax Free State: Generally, paying income tax is the responsibility of every citizen in India, but there is a state where people do not have to pay even a single rupee tax despite being millionaires. This state is Sikkim.
Why don’t we have to pay taxes in Sikkim?
The reason for exemption from income tax in Sikkim is historical and legal. When Sikkim merged with India in 1975, its citizens were given special protection. Under Article 371F of the Constitution, the people of Sikkim got many special rights including exemption from income tax.
Sikkim Income Tax Manual 1948
Under an old law ‘Sikkim Income Tax Rules’ implemented in Sikkim in 1948, the residents of Sikkim are exempted from the Income Tax Act imposed by the Government of India. Under this provision, the permanent residents of Sikkim do not have to pay any tax on their income, even if their income is in crores.
Who gets this discount?
1. Only the native residents of Sikkim are eligible for this exemption.
2. People who come from other states and settle in Sikkim do not get this exemption.
3. If a Sikkim resident goes to another state and earns money, tax may be applicable on him.
4. Although this provision is beneficial for the citizens of Sikkim, this topic has also been a matter of debate in other parts of the country. Some people consider it against the principle of equality of taxation. At the same time, the citizens of Sikkim consider this special exemption as a part of their cultural and political identity.
